Same issue here. What is even more disturbing is that I am pretty sure that I could just burn to external USB dvd writers before.
Somehow I can't anymore with either Brasero or disc burner.
As a workaround I did the following:
add : 
wodim dev=/dev/sr0 --devices
to /etc/wodim.conf
Use this command to burn:
wodim -v -sao dev=/dev/sr0 Downloads/ubuntu-14.04.1-desktop-amd64.iso

Both brasero and disk burner (right click on iso from nautilus file browser) seem to think the writer is read only.
It would be great if that can be fixed.
